Randolph Engineering Ranger XL ColorMag™ CMT Lenses

ColorMag CMT Lenses enhance the orange/red spectrum. Amplifies light with photoactive lens coating that gives up to 250% enhancement in orange targets. For use in Ranger XL glasses. Lenses only.
Available: Ranger/Ranger XL Lenses, Ranger XLW Lenses.

I have been using the ColorMag CMT lenses for quite some time. I found them quite useful for sporting clays as they really highlight the orange color on the clays.
Recently I replaced an old set of CMT lenses with a new pair from Cabela. Unfortunately I am returning these lenses for an exchange.
The lenses are retained in the frame by detents in the lenses.On one of the lenses the detent appears to be the incorrect size and consequently the lens kept falling out.

The first time I looked thru a pair of these I thought they were the greatest thing since sliced bread, but in the real world of sporting clays you loose to much detail in the wooded targets. They may be great for trap or skeet, but on a semi-wooded clays stand they will mess you up. Please do not spend the money!

Under full sun these lenses make the targets electric against the green background of grass and leaves.
Under overcast / dark conditions they are too dark and the contrast is not as great. I doubt they would be much of an advantage in fall with all the orange leaves, but we'll see.
Definitely a plus for fast crossing birds with lots of distractions. Now my primary spring/summer lenses.

These are great lenses unless you are in low light. If you get into low light, especially with shadows or fall in the Northeast with lots of orange in the leaves, the picture starts to change.
